2. Investing in Backup Power Solutions
Power Outages Can Impact Entire Communities
Electrical outages affect more than individual properties. They can disrupt businesses, healthcare services, communications, and essential community operations.
Backup power systems provide an additional layer of protection when unexpected interruptions occur.
Common Backup Power Options
Examples include:
- Standby generators
- Battery storage systems
- Emergency power systems
- Essential services backup infrastructure
Strengthening Resilience Through Reliability
Backup power solutions help communities maintain critical operations during outages while reducing disruption and recovery time.

5. Implementing Preventative Electrical Maintenance Programs
Prevention Is More Effective Than Reaction
Many electrical failures develop gradually over time.
Without regular maintenance, small issues can eventually lead to significant disruptions.
What Preventative Maintenance Can Identify
Routine inspections often uncover:
- Loose electrical connections
- Overloaded circuits
- Equipment deterioration
- Switchboard issues
- Emerging faults
Why Maintenance Strengthens Communities
Proactive maintenance helps reduce:
- Unexpected outages
- Costly repairs
- Equipment failures
- Safety risks
Reliable infrastructure begins with consistent maintenance practices.
